Published to accompany an exhibition organised by the Re union des muse es nationaux, held at the Grand Palais, 3 October 1978 - 8 January 1979. - Catalogue edited by Jacques Thuillier. French text. - - The three Le Nain brothers were painters in 17th-century France: Antoine Le Nain (c.1600-1648), Louis Le Nain (c.1603-1648), and Mathieu Le Nain (1607-1677). They produced genre works, portraits and portrait miniatures.
